“Far from world heritages, but nice for business trip”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 26 February 2011

I stayed there two nights for my business trip. It is located far from Roman world heritages in the embassies' area in Roma, so I think you would use a taxi from Termini station. Breakfast was included in the room rate and a cup of hot cappuccino was served in the morning. My room was large for one person furnished one king sized bed. I couldn't see any dogs which someone reported on this web-site. I felt it was comfortable and happy to stay in Roma.

“Hotel for Dogs”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 16 January 2011
1
person found this review helpful

My wife and I stayed for over a week at Fenix. One night we were awakened at 5am by clattering on the floor above, and dog barking. Upon inquiry, we ascertained that the floor of the room above us was uncarpeted, so dogs could stay in it with owners, and possible messes could be cleaned easily. The lack of carpeting magnified every noise from above (our room was carpeted - it was a small suite, and expensive). Breakfast was very good, and the staff helpful and bilingual, although we received no reduction for the dog barking problem. The laundry service was very good, and our room was well cleaned.
Fenix claims to be 'centrally-located,' but it is several km from the tourist attractions, none of which are around Fenix. Via Nomentana, a few steps away, has frequent local and express bus service. Fenix promised 'garden views,' but the garden could hardly be seen from our suite.

“THe worst hotel i have ever experienced, nearly ruined our whole stay”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 4 January 2011
3
people found this review helpful

This is the first time I have been compelled to write a review and I am a frequent traveller. First of all this place is in no way at all a four star hotel!! I would rank it more of a 2 star, maybe 3 but thats pushing it. The room was so tiny, there was barely enough room to walk round the small double bed. We had one pillow each and they had to be folded as they seemed to vanish under your head they were so thin. The bathroom had no bath, but a shower which made this terrible screeching sound and would spray in all directions. The Tv was a small old fashioned one with no english channels. The man at the desk was not very amicable at all,. just to give you an idea, we missed breakfast and were told we could have a coffee and a pastry at the bar, ( which consisted of one small table and 2 chairs), I was given a cold pot of water for my tea, an expresso instead of a cappucino and we gave up waiting for our croissants after 20 minutes.
We were able to laugh about it at the time but it was not a comfortable or welcoming place to stay and I feel i should warn others before they make the same mistake.

“Good value, but more like 3*”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 25 December 2010
1
person found this review helpful

Stayed here for a long weekend in December. Not sure it should be classed as a 4* hotel, probably more 3* than 4*.

The good:
- location is ok - a few good restaurants nearby and only 10-15 euros for a taxi in to the centre of Rome. I would recommend booking an airport transfer car though - only works out 5-15 euros more than a taxi and a lot more comfortable.
- reception staff are relatively friendly and helpful.
- relatively cheap.

The bad:
- a guest (or local resident) was allowed to walk around the hotel with 2 big dogs unleashed which wasn't what you would expect.
- the airport transfer I had booked was for an agreed price. When it came to getting out of the car the driver asked for 10 more euros than what had been agreed. To the staff's credit they reimbursed me for this though.
- apparently it's illegal for them to provide an iron to residents... so they can charge 7 euros for ironing the sleeves of my wife's dress.
- on check out they had marked our bags for the wrong room so took an extra 10 mins to find them.
